Functional Description ? help
Back to Top |
Source |
Description |
UniProt | Transcription activator that acts as positive regulator of seedling photomorphogenesis (PubMed:17965270). Acts downstream of COP1 and play an important role in early and long-term adjustment of the shade avoidance syndrome (SAS) responses in natural environments (PubMed:21070414). {ECO:0000269|PubMed:17965270, ECO:0000269|PubMed:21070414}. |
